Enhancing Customer Experience with 3D Technology


The cornerstone of a successful retail business is providing an exceptional customer experience. Customers expect more personalized and immersive shopping experiences in today's digital age. This is where 3D technology comes into play.


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R)


Aug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) upgrade how customers shop online and interact with products. AR allows customers to visualize products in real-world environments using their smartphones or AR glasses. For example, furniture retailers can let customers see how a couch would look in their living room before purchasing. This enhances the shopping experience and reduces the likelihood of returns.

Streamlining Operations and Supply Chains


A 3D digital transformation strategy is not just about enhancing the front-end customer experience; it also significantly impacts back-end operations and supply chains.


Efficient Inventory Management


With 3D digital technologies, retailers can manage their inventory more efficiently. Digital twins, virtual replicas of physical assets, allow retailers to monitor stock levels in real-time. This helps predict demand accurately and avoid overstocking or stockouts. Efficient inventory management leads to cost savings and ensures customers can always find the desired products.


Optimized Supply Chains


Integrating 3D technology into supply chains can streamline operations and reduce inefficiencies. For instance, retailers can use 3D models to design and optimize their logistics processes. This includes planning warehouse layouts, optimizing routes for delivery, and even simulating different supply chain scenarios to identify potential bottlenecks. By doing so, retailers can ensure timely deliveries and improve overall supply chain resilience.

The technology behind next-generation marketing Snapchat's fifth-generation Spectacles are the most advanced consumer AR glasses available, boasting technical specs that enable enterprise marketing applications previously unattainable with mobile AR. Core technical capabilities position these glasses for professional use, featuring dual Qualcomm Snapdragon processors with titanium vapor chamber cooling, proprietary Liquid Crystal on Silicon micro-projectors, and comprehensive sensor suites that include four cameras, six-microphone arrays, and 6-axis IMUs. The 13-millisecond motion-to-photon latency ensures seamless AR integration that doesn't break immersion, critical for customer-facing applications. The platform's AI integration sets it apart from competitors . Native support for both OpenAI GPT and Google Gemini models allows real-time contextual understanding, while over 40 language transcription capabilities facilitate global marketing opportunities. The spatial engine offers persistent 3D object placement, enabling brands to develop location-specific experiences that remain consistent across multiple user sessions. Current limitations require strategic planning . The 45-minute battery life restricts extended use, while the 46° field of view creates a "box effect" instead of full peripheral vision. The 226-gram weight, although much lighter than VR headsets, still feels heavy during long customer interactions. However, these issues can be addressed through creative campaign design and will improve with the introduction of the lighter, more advanced "Specs" in 2026. Ray-Ban Meta leads through proven AI integration and consumer adoption Meta's Ray-Ban Smart Glasses have established the AI glasses category through advanced artificial intelligence capabilities instead of basic smart features. With more than 2 million units sold since October 2023 and sales tripling year-over-year in Q1 2025 , the partnership with EssilorLuxottica shows that consumers will embrace AI wearables when they provide real utility. The device's 12MP ultra-wide camera, equipped with 1080p video recording at 30fps, enables Meta AI's "Look and Ask" feature, allowing users to receive contextual information about their environment through computer vision analysis. The Snapdragon AR1 Gen1 processor, featuring dedicated AI processing units, manages on-device inference, while five built-in microphones and open-ear speakers ensure clear audio quality. Real-time language translation supports English, French, Italian, and Spanish; Shazam integration offers instant music identification. Technical specifications highlight consumer-ready design priorities : a 50-gram weight ensures all-day comfort, 4 hours of active usage with a 32-hour charging case capacity, and LED recording indicators address privacy concerns. The audio-focused approach without visual displays allows for immediate market deployment while Meta develops true AR capabilities for future generations. Meta AI integration marks the first successful deployment of multimodal AI in consumer wearables , simultaneously processing visual, audio, and contextual data. Users can capture hands-free photos and videos, live-stream directly to Facebook and Instagram with one-touch broadcasting, and access voice-activated calling and messaging. First-person perspective content creation removes filming friction , enabling authentic "through the eyes" experiences perfect for influencer marketing and experiential campaigns. Pricing accessibility drives mainstream adoption , with base models starting at $299 for clear lenses, $329 for polarized, and $379 for Transitions technology. The integration of prescription lenses adds $160-$300, positioning the product competitively against premium sunglasses while delivering advanced AI capabilities. Availability in over 15 countries, including the United States, Canada, the European Union, the United Kingdom, Australia, and India, demonstrates Meta's commitment to global scale.
